Good cable, initial problems
So I’m leaving a review because I had a lot of trouble with the powerline 3 cable after I first received it in the mail.The first was that when I tried plugging it into my phone the connection was not good. At first I thought it was the cable, because I have another 6 foot anker cable that still connected fine with no issue. Then I used a toothpick to pull lint out of my iphones lightning connecter (and there was actually a large amount stuck inside). I really don’t know if you are supposed to use a toothpick but it’s all I had next to me at the moment.Anyway once I removed the lint from my iphones connector the cable connected much more snug and secure. So the problem was not with the cable but I’m mentioning it because for some reason it is more sensitive to the lint than my apple iphone cable and anker 6ft cable and others could face a similar problem.The second problem was that when I connected the usb c end of the powerline 3 cable into a RavPower Powerbank I had also purchased, it did not immediately charge. I was still dealing with the first problem when I first connected everything but the problem persisted. I eventually got it to work but unlike an anker powerbank I had to connect everything together in a specific way or else the power bank would not turn on. It wasn’t until I connected the cable to an anker power bank and hit the power button at which point everything connected perfectly and I had no problems.This more had to deal with me getting 2 new toys and trying to make them work together without fulling understanding them separately first so again not ankers fault.Overall it is really a good cable now that I have it working properly.
